Ali Dehshahri is a scholar working on Molecular Biology, Genetics and Biomaterials. According to data from OpenAlex, Ali Dehshahri has authored 84 papers receiving a total of 2.4k indexed citations (citations by other indexed papers that have themselves been cited), including 53 papers in Molecular Biology, 20 papers in Genetics and 13 papers in Biomaterials. Recurrent topics in Ali Dehshahri’s work include R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(34 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(23 papers) and Virus-based gene therapy research (16 papers). Ali Dehshahri is often cited by papers focused on RNA Interference and Gene Delivery (34 papers), Advanced biosensing and bioanalysis techniques (23 papers) and Virus-based gene therapy research (16 papers). Ali Dehshahri collaborates with scholars based in Iran, United States and Türkiye. Ali Dehshahri's co-authors include Reza Mohammadinejad, Younes Ghasemi, Hossein Sadeghpour, Ali Zarrabi and Mohammad Bagher Ghoshoon and has published in prestigious journals such as Biomaterials, Scientific Reports and Journal of Controlled Release.
